Видео по теме

Transition and Transform property in css #css #html #transformation #transitions #programming

sparkle button using css #webdevelopment #html #css #htmlcss #webdesign #tutorials

Введение в CSS Pointer Events

В современном веб-разработке важность управления взаимодействием пользователя с элементами на сайте невозможно недооценить. Одним из инструментов, который помогает в этом, являются CSS Pointer Events. Эта технология позволяет разработчикам контролировать, какие элементы будут реагировать на события указателя, такие как клики и наведение курсора.

Что такое CSS Pointer Events?

CSS Pointer Events — это свойство CSS, которое определяет, как элементы реагируют на события указателя. Оно позволяет вам управлять тем, будет ли элемент активным для взаимодействия или нет. Это особенно полезно для создания интерактивных интерфейсов, где важно контролировать, какие элементы доступны для пользователя.

Основные значения свойства

  • auto: Элемент реагирует на события указателя, как обычно.
  • none: Элемент игнорирует события указателя, позволяя взаимодействовать только с элементами под ним.
  • visible: Элемент реагирует на события указателя только если он видим.
  • painted: Элемент реагирует на события указателя, если он был нарисован на экране.

Применение CSS Pointer Events

Использование css pointer events позволяет разработчикам создавать более интуитивные пользовательские интерфейсы. Например, вы можете отключить взаимодействие с фоновыми элементами, когда пользователь взаимодействует с модальным окном, что делает интерфейс более понятным и удобным.

Примеры использования

  • Создание интерактивных карт, где клики на определенные области активируют различные действия.
  • Отключение взаимодействия с элементами, когда появляется всплывающее окно.
  • Создание эффектов наведения, которые зависят от состояния других элементов.

Заключение

CSS Pointer Events — мощный инструмент для управления взаимодействием с элементами на вашем сайте. Понимание и правильное использование этого свойства может значительно улучшить пользовательский опыт, позволяя создавать более интерактивные и отзывчивые интерфейсы. Изучите его возможности и внедрите их в свои проекты, чтобы достичь новых высот в веб-разработке.

Похожие записи

Рекомендации

Фрилансер по дизайну сайтов: создайте уникальный и эффективный сайт под ключ!
Фрилансер по дизайну сайтов: создайте уникальный и эффективный сайт под ключ! Ищете фрилансера для дизайна сайтов? Я помогу создать уникальный и эффективный сайт под ключ, который подчеркнёт индивидуальность вашего бизнеса и привлечёт внимание целевой аудитории. Обратитесь для консультации!
Специфичность CSS: как управлять стилями эффективно и избежать конфликтов
Специфичность CSS: как управлять стилями эффективно и избежать конфликтов Специфичность CSS играет ключевую роль в управлении стилями на веб-страницах. Понимание ее принципов позволяет избежать конфликтов между правилами и создавать более предсказуемые и эффективные стили.
Онлайн ниши для заработка: как найти выгодные идеи и увеличить доход
Онлайн ниши для заработка: как найти выгодные идеи и увеличить доход Изучите актуальные онлайн ниши для заработка, узнайте, как находить прибыльные идеи и эффективно увеличивать доход, используя проверенные стратегии и инструменты для успешного ведения бизнеса в интернете.
SEO продвижение сайта в Москве недорого - Novelit: эффективные решения для вашего бизнеса
SEO продвижение сайта в Москве недорого - Novelit: эффективные решения для вашего бизнеса SEO продвижение сайта в Москве недорого от Novelit поможет вашему бизнесу достичь новых высот. Мы предлагаем эффективные решения для увеличения видимости и привлечения клиентов без лишних затрат.
Фронтенд разработчик 2024: стань мастером веб-технологий!
Фронтенд разработчик 2024: стань мастером веб-технологий! Погрузитесь в мир веб-технологий и станьте фронтенд разработчиком 2024 года. Узнайте о современных инструментах, языках программирования и трендах, чтобы создать привлекательные и функциональные пользовательские интерфейсы.

Способ Первый Через

Способ первый, через систему управления: Заходите в систему управления сайта, вводя логин и пароль. Обязательно анализируйте поражения — это очень ценный опыт. CMS (Content Management System) это система по управлению содержимым сайта, позволяющая обычному пользователю без каких-либо навыков создавать страницы (на базе готовых шаблонов) и редактировать контент. Не грузите полный размер. Она отправит все изменения текущей ветки на сервер. Характеристики. Сверстайте лендинг. Оставайтесь на связи со своей командой с помощью средств связи, таких как Slack, Microsoft Teams или Google Chat. Просмотр отчетов в Google Analytics. Тема для магазина с минималистичным дизайном. css pointer events

Современных Интернет Магазинах

В современных интернет-магазинах и информационных порталах критически важна надежная CMS-платформа. Востребованность: растущая, особенно для экспертов в узких нишах. Профессия Python-разработчик. Rest API схема. Языки программирования и технологии должны использоваться с учетом критерий безопасности, чтобы защитить web-сайт от уязвимостей. Digital Skills Academy. 0% на 18 месяцев. Подборка русскоязычных каналов и плейлистов, посвящённых различным языкам программирования: Программирование с нуля Уроки по С++ Уроки по С/С++ Уроки C